温馨提示×

Docker 重启前要备份吗

小樊
81
2024-10-28 23:39:35
栏目: 智能运维

Docker 重启前建议进行备份,以确保数据安全和应用程序的完整性。以下是备份和恢复容器的步骤:

备份容器

  1. 查看当前运行的容器列表,确定要备份的容器。
  2. 使用 docker commit 命令备份容器,将容器打包成一个镜像。
  3. 使用 docker save 命令将镜像导出到一个 .tar 文件中,以便备份。

恢复容器

  1. 使用 docker load 命令导入备份的镜像。
  2. 使用 docker run 命令创建一个新的容器。
  3. 如果容器中包含数据卷,需要挂载卷来恢复数据。

数据卷备份与恢复

  • 对于使用数据卷的容器,备份和恢复数据卷是确保数据持久化的关键。
  • 可以通过创建数据卷的快照或复制卷的内容来实现备份。
  • 恢复时,挂载数据卷到新的容器中即可。

总之,Docker 重启前进行备份是一个好习惯,可以确保在出现问题时能够快速恢复服务,减少业务中断时间。

0